Again, I am using the Butterfly Basics stamp set and butterfly framelit bundle.  I told you I am in love with this set.  Its so easy and fun to play around with.  You can't go wrong not matter what you do.  I started with very vanilla card base and added a layer using stampin demensionals to raise it up.  First of course, I stamped  the (what I call the honeycomb patterned) stamp three times close together in strawberry slush.  Then I stamped the butterfly (love the lacey pattern to it!) in blackberry bliss and cut it out using the matching framelit (NO fussy cutting at all!)  I also added a SS button to the center of the butterfly with some cut and shredded ribbon.  The happy birthday sentiment is stamped in smoky slate and I'm done.  Now you can't tell me that's not quick and easy?!

Today I am sharing one of my favorite stamp sets from the new catalog, called Sheltering Tree.  You can stamp and decorate this tree for all 4 seasons.  I just love all the little added items it comes with to decorate and accessorize the tree.
 
 
I turned my card into a shaker card.  I also stamped the tree covering in white craft ink, heat embossed it with white powder to make it look like snow covering the tree. I added some sequins inside for the shaper part.  Three pearls top the large silver sequins to finish off the sketch.

Festival of Trees has by far, been one of the holiday stamp sets that I have used most.  Its so fun and festive and easy to use.  I used the solid triangle tree to stamp in the lost lagoon and pear pizzazz upside down.  I then stamped the dotted tree in smoky slate and added crushed curry dots and topped with dazzling details for some added texture.  I added a few scattered silver sequins to finish it off along with the button and banner sentiment.
